Output 231c2d57496edfea8431427aa00fc95f4a2e2b0439cdeaa3046f37e3b2a58587:0

value
104880139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c85d31f7a3c0bbe22ed756e2ea24ed78cbd8f20 OP_EQUAL
address
38fdbRfCpwX6i2DKKTF2R7d6d7jFHix3Ak
transaction
231c2d57496edfea8431427aa00fc95f4a2e2b0439cdeaa3046f37e3b2a58587
spent
true